(3-Jul-2002) - FRANCE. Aeroboutique Inflight Retail (AIR) has extended its contract to operate Air France?s inflight programme. The new six-year contract begins on July 1. AIR managing director Pierre Freyssinet told DFNI: ?This extraordinary length of contract shows both Air France?s and AIR?s willingness to invest in the medium term and to build an outstanding programme.?
